Output 895904308d13f93d6bac21b469d47e27e393bb43e816485a0d57575ea3a60082:0

value
551040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158f136190c49904cd2de36c6350e0963754d2e6 OP_EQUAL
address
33f1WeTWNsn4SYSuSAkpLnraStLHxBXUtY
transaction
895904308d13f93d6bac21b469d47e27e393bb43e816485a0d57575ea3a60082
spent
true